[Waterloo Courier, Tuesday, January 10, 2012]

WATERLOO - Dorothy M. Miller, 74, of Waterloo, died at home Saturday, Jan. 7.

She was born May 4, 1937, in Dumont, daughter of Ben and Pearl Bennett Siems. She married Roland D. Miller on Sept. 7, 1955, in Dumont.

Mrs. Miller graduated from Dumont High School in 1955 and Gates Business College. She was attendance secretary at Central and Expo Schools, retiring in 1999 after 23 years. She was a member of Red Hat Society, American Legion Auxiliary, and a former Boy Scout leader.

Dorothy was an active member of Grace Reformed Church, cooking for Wednesday Night Youth Group and funeral lunches and Sunday School secretary.

Survived by her husband; two sons, Brian (Kelli) of Waterloo and Steve (Deb) of Jesup; a daughter, Deb (Mike Morris) Miller of Lansing; four grandchildren, Jeff (Rachel) Miller, Matt Miller, Emily Beres and Maggie (Matt) Gaudian; two stepgrandchildren, Erich Carroll and Raychel Carroll; a great-granddaughter, Audrey Sue Gaudian; two sisters, Beverly Wedeking of Nora Springs and Barbara (Robert) Presley of Oskaloosa; an aunt, Alice Arns of Waverly; two brothers-in-law, Marvin (Sharon) Miller of Algona and LuVerne (Helen) Miller of Waterloo; and many nieces, nephews and cousins.

Preceded in death by her parents.

Services: 10:30 a.m. Friday at Grace Reformed Church, Waterloo, with burial at 2:30 p.m. in Dumont Cemetery, Dumont. Visitation from 4 to 7 p.m. Thursday at Locke Funeral Home and for an hour before services Friday at the church.

Memorials may be directed to the church, Cedar Valley Hospice or American Cancer Society.
